My Very First Christmas Ball
I think I mentioned before that my tree was artificle, so it's energy would have to be made by whatever I chose to add to it. So far, my little Charlie Brown tree is really pretty. I'm now up to 4 ornaments. I've got a Raven's Santa Hat. I've got a Christmas Border Collie (to which I added Dot's name and the year). I've got a Christmas Pickle made of handblown glass in Poland. But the one that really jump started the tree was this one:

It is certainly the least jolly ornament. In fact, some might say it's down right ugly. What is it you ask? It's a 44 year old snowball. You can see that over the past 4 1/2 decades most of it's "fuzzies" have worn off. However, this ornament is rather dear to me because it is my first Christmas Ball ever. I was only 9 months old when I assumed ownership of it, and it's a key factor of my childhood memories. Why? Because there is more to this snowball than meets the eye.

Over the years, the arms had to be sewed back on, and it's little nose has been missing almost as long as I can remember. But I remember my delight every Christmas when I would "find" it again with the rest of the decorations. I would pop it open and pull out the little doll and play with it until the tree came down and everything got put away.
Thanks, Ma, for hanging on to this.
